What is Wimba Voice?
UNT has a campus-wide license to Wimba Voice 6.0, a set of tools that enables educators to incorporate voice recording in instruction. Many of these tools allow instructors to enable recording by students, promoting vocal instruction, collaboration, coaching, and assessment. These tools include:
- Voice Podcaster: Create or upload podcasts for user subscription
- Voice Presentation: Add web content alongside vocal messages
- Voice Discussion Board: Post and listen to voice messages within discussion boards
- Voice Authoring: Record and listen to voice on a web page
- Voice E-mail: Send and listen to voice through email messages
- Integrated Gradebook: Automatically update Bb Vista gradebooks with voice board assessments

Accessibility with Wimba Voice
Wimba's collaboration software is designed to meet or exceed globally recognized accessibility guidelines, as defined in Section 508 of the Rehabilitation Act (U.S. Government), as well as W3C-WAI and SENDA (UK).
